当前位置:首页 > 科技动态 > 正文

web测试要注意什么

web测试要注意什么

Web测试中的关键要素及常见问题解析在进行Web测试时,开发者与测试人员需要关注多个关键要素以确保网站或应用的稳定性和用户体验。以下是一些常见的Web测试问题及其解答,...

Web测试中的关键要素及常见问题解析

在进行Web测试时,开发者与测试人员需要关注多个关键要素以确保网站或应用的稳定性和用户体验。以下是一些常见的Web测试问题及其解答,帮助您更好地理解和应对这些挑战。

问题一:如何确保Web应用的兼容性?

Web应用的兼容性是测试中至关重要的一环。以下是一些确保兼容性的方法:

  • 使用多种浏览器进行测试,包括主流和边缘浏览器。
  • 测试不同的操作系统和设备,如Windows、macOS、iOS和Android。
  • 检查CSS和JavaScript在不同浏览器中的表现。
  • 利用自动化测试工具如Selenium来模拟不同浏览器的行为。
  • 进行响应式设计测试,确保在不同屏幕尺寸下都能正常显示。

通过上述方法,可以最大限度地减少因浏览器兼容性问题导致的用户体验下降。

问题二:如何进行性能测试以评估Web应用的响应速度?

性能测试是评估Web应用响应速度的关键步骤。以下是一些性能测试的要点:

  • 使用压力测试来模拟高负载情况下的应用表现。
  • 监控内存和CPU使用情况,确保资源使用在合理范围内。
  • 测试数据库查询效率,优化慢查询。
  • 评估网络延迟对性能的影响。
  • 进行并发用户测试,模拟多用户同时访问的情况。

通过这些测试,可以识别并解决可能导致性能瓶颈的问题,从而提升用户体验。

问题三:如何确保Web应用的安全性?

Web应用的安全性是用户信任的关键。以下是一些确保安全性的措施:

  • 进行SQL注入和跨站脚本(XSS)测试,防止恶意攻击。
  • 使用HTTPS加密数据传输,保护用户隐私。
  • 验证用户输入,防止注入攻击。
  • 定期更新软件和库,修复已知的安全漏洞。
  • 实施身份验证和授权机制,确保只有授权用户才能访问敏感数据。

通过上述安全措施,可以显著降低Web应用遭受攻击的风险,保护用户数据安全。

最新文章